This hearty Sweet Potato & Lentil Shepherd's Pie is a quick and satisfying vegetarian meal, perfect for a cozy dinner. With a flavorful lentil base and a fluffy sweet potato topping, it's a comforting dish for the whole family.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Servings 4 people
Calories 450 kcal

Equipment

  • fork
  • microwave
  • oven-safe baking dish
  • large skillet
  • peeler

Ingredients
  

Sweet Potato Topping

  • 4 medium sweet potatoes
  • 0.5 cup unsweetened plant milk
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per

Lentil Filling

  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 medium onion chopped
  • 2 medium carrots diced
  • 2 medium celery stalks diced
  • 2 cloves garlic cloves minced
  • 15 oz canned lentils drained and rinsed
  • 1.5 cups vegetable broth
  • 14.5 oz canned crushed tomatoes
  • 2 tbsp tomato paste
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 0.5 tsp dried rosemary
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 0.25 tsp black pepper

Instructions
 

Sweet Potato Topping

  • Poke sweet potatoes with a fork, then microwave them for 5-7 minutes until soft. Peel and mash them with plant milk, salt, and pepper until smooth.
  •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grab an oven-safe baking dish.

Lentil Filling

  •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Sauté onion, carrots, and celery for 5-7 minutes until softened.
  • Add garlic and cook for 1 more minute until fragrant. Stir in lentils, vegetable broth, crushed tomatoes, tomato paste, thyme, rosemary, salt, and pepper.
  • Bring the mixture to a simmer and cook for 10-15 minutes, or until the sauce thickens slightly.

Assembly & Bake

  • Spoon the lentil filling into the baking dish. Spread the mashed sweet potatoes evenly over the top of the lentil mixture.
  •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the sweet potato topping is lightly browned and the filling is bubbly. Let it rest for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

For extra flavor, you can add a pinch of smoked paprika to the lentil filling. Leftovers can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days and reheated in the microwave or oven.
